Transaction 61449f9d3ca004efdcbed6e77f294b3c517e3f32e4d455d72f7a412839174c93
1 Input
2 Outputs
- 61449f9d3ca004efdcbed6e77f294b3c517e3f32e4d455d72f7a412839174c93:0
- 61449f9d3ca004efdcbed6e77f294b3c517e3f32e4d455d72f7a412839174c93:1
value 19855697
address 3C5KhfEemw57ZUCDbfet9kLKM4pUvAVtLJ
value 30000000
address 3Q22PFkzE76Xz3KEpBFqLEMmrYaSXMacp3